Job description
Position Summary

Working as an OMNI Customer Fulfillment Associate at Walmart Canada is a great way to develop your skills in the retail industry. An OMNI Customer Fulfillment Associate picks, packs and dispenses online orders ensuring high‑quality standard and accuracy while adhering to strict safety and food hygiene standards to achieve customer satisfaction and loyalty.

What You'll Do
  • Efficiently picks and assembles orders from various temperature areas with great care and quality in mind to achieve “On Time” delivery to customers.
  • Packs orders with attention to detail including distinguishing between similar named products, exact quantity, correct product codes.
  • Ensures that products picked are of the highest quality i.e. no damaged products, freshest product selection, etc.
  • Correctly documents and labels all orders correctly through interpretation and understanding documentation including pick slips, packaging details, shipping labels, etc.
  • Optimizes tote fill by packing orders in a space‑efficient manner while still ensuring product quality standards are maintained.
  • Balances fulfillment responsibilities with customer interaction and offering service including supporting issues to resolution.
  • Ensures strict adherence to strict safety and food hygiene standards including maintaining a clean and hygienic work area, immediate clean up of all spills and debris and ensures all totes are clean and void of debris before packing; operates material handling equipment in a safe and responsible manner and ensuring that all safety pre‑inspection checks are completed before use; exhibits behaviors that support the organization’s mission and core values.
  • Participates in continuous improvement initiatives by suggesting changes including but not limited to operational procedures, productivity standards and efficiencies, customer satisfaction, safety, working conditions and quality standards; demonstrates flexibility in completing / adjusting to work assignments based on customer requests and meeting daily delivery schedules.
